摘要: 目的 研究实时荧光 PCR 法代替筛选平板培养法进行从业人员预防性体检沙门菌和志贺菌检验的筛查试验, 在检出率成本检验时长等方面进行对比方法 比较 2023 10 100 人次采用细菌筛选平板培养法进行沙门菌志贺菌检验的筛查实验的结果与 2024 9 842 人次采用实时荧光 PCR 方法进行沙门菌志贺菌检验的筛查试验结果结果 实时荧光 PCR 法能显著提高检出率 (阳性检出率 2024 年为 91 / 9842; 2023 年为 0 / 10 100)、 减低实验成本 (2024 4. 4 / 人次; 2023 年为 6. 9 / 人次)、 不增加检验时长且易于开展结论 实时荧光 PCR 法可作为从业人员预防性体检沙门菌志贺菌检验的筛查试验

Abstract: Objective To investigate the use of quantitative real-time PCR as an alternative tothe screening plate culture method for the detection of salmonella and shigella in pre-employmenthealth examinations, comparing the two methods in terms of detection rate, cost, and duration oftesting. Methods Compare the screening test results of salmonella and shigella detection using thebacterial screening plate culture method in 10 100 cases in 2023 with the screening test results ofsalmonella and shigella detection using the quantitative real-time PCR method in 9 842 cases in2024. Results Quantitative real-time PCR method demonstrated a high level of screening power(91 / 9 842 in 2024 vs. 0 / 10 100 in 2023) with a lower total cost (4. 4 yuan / sample in 2004 vs. 6. 9 yuan / sample in 2023) . In addition, quantitative real-time PCR can be implemented without increasing the testing duration and is easy to carry out. Conclusion Quantitative real-time PCR can be usedas a screening test for salmonella and shigella detection in pre-employment health examinations.
